Alger County, Michigan Detailed Commute Breakdown
| Mode | Workers | Percentage |
|---|---|---|
| Car, truck, or van | 2,466 | 84.9% |
| Public transportation | 22 | 0.8% |
| Bicycle | 9 | 0.3% |
| Walked | 118 | 4.1% |
| Other means | 53 | 1.8% |
| Worked from home | 238 | 8.2% |
Commuting Patterns FAQs for Alger County, Michigan
The most common way is driving a car, truck, or van, with 84.9% of workers in Alger County, Michigan utilizing this as their primary means of transportation to work.
Since 2010, the percentage of residents working from home in Alger County, Michigan has remained stable. Currently, 8.2% of the workforce works remotely, which is lower than the U.S. national average of 15.1%.
